'White Widow' Samantha Lewthwaite paid £1,200 for three fake South African passports for herself and two of her children, a known fraudster has claimed. 
Ehmed Chisty says he organised the documents for Lewthwaite, which she is suspected of using to set up home in Johannesburg.
Lewthwaite was named last week by Interpol as the world's most wanted women following the Nairobi mall massacre and it has now been claimed she may have worked with a second jihadist from Britain in plotting the attack.

The White House 'didn't spend much time over the past week planning for shutdown because they assumed it would be averted'

The White House never though the government would actually shut down and as a result West Wing officials hardly spent any time over the past week planning for it, an administration aide said.
It was only at the weekend after House Republicans decided to prolong their fight on health care and send a budget bill back to the Senate with a one-year delay in Obamacare, that the reality of the situation became apparent.
Congress has missed the deadline for averting the first partial government shutdown in 17 years at midnight on Monday.

As the clock struck midnight Monday, House Republicans were demanding that the Senate negotiate their demand for a one-year delay in making millions of people buy health insurance under President Barack Obama's 2010 health care law. Minutes before midnight, the White House ordered a shutdown.
The Democratic Senate on Monday twice rejected GOP demands to delay key portions of what has become to known as Obamacare as a condition for keeping the government open.
An estimated 800,000 federal workers faced furloughs though many were told work a half day Tuesday. Critical functions like air traffic control and military operations will continue. Social Security benefits will be paid. National parks and most federal offices will close.

We thought it was going to be a three-horse race, but can the emergence of Arsenal, Spurs and Liverpool make this the most exciting Premier League season ever?

e teams absent from recent title races sit top the Premier League table and could just be getting comfortable. Arsenal, Liverpool and Tottenham have not troubled the shorter end of bookmakers’ odds for some seasons but there is a growing sense that money on the trio this year may not be misplaced.
Leading the way: Arsenal have won the most points so far in 2013
Leading the way: Arsenal have won the most points so far this calendar year
Their emergence promises to provide the most widely-run Premier League race in history with the Manchester neighbours and Chelsea expected get serious soon too.
Arsenal’s last title came in 2004 while it is 23 years since Liverpool claimed the last of their then-record 18 league crowns. Spurs have to look back to 1961 and their legendary manager Bill Nicholson for precedent.
The most recent proper challenge came in 2007-08 from Arsenal, who were three points clear in late February but fell away after a 2-2 draw at Birmingham saw Eduardo’s leg broken and William Gallas perform a centre-circle tantrum.
There are always a few anomalies in early season and the usual questions remain. But perhaps this year is different. Here’s why…

Death toll rises to 78 in Yobe student attack

The death toll at the College of Agriculure, Gujba ,Yobe State has risen to 78. At least 50 of them were students who were attacked in the early hours of yesterday morning as they slept in their hostel. Some were shot, others were butchered with swords and knives. The gunmen, suspected to be Boko Haram sect members later moved to houses around the hostel, killing residents they find. Then they blocked the Damaturu-Maiduguri road and killed travellers. So far, 78 bodies have been counted, with many more people still unaccounted for. A student of the college who survived the massacre explained what happened...
"They started gathering students into groups outside, then they opened fire and killed one group and then moved onto the next group and killed them. It was so terrible. They came with guns around 1a.m. and went directly to the male hostel and opened fire on them. The college is in the bush, so the other students were running around helplessly as guns went off and some of them were shot down.”
The gunmen stormed the hostels in two double-cabin pickup all-terrain vehicles and on motorcycles, and were dressed in military camouflage. They attacked 4 male hostels but avoided the only hostel reserved for girls. Swords and knives were used to kill at least 30 male students. Some corpses that were found were without heads while others had heads hanging to the bodies. From Home Counties prom queen to world's most wanted woman: How the 'White Widow' was obsessed with Islam even as a schoolgirl

Samantha Lewthwaite was attending the end-of-year ball at her school in Aylesbury.
She dazzled, by all accounts, in a pink silk ballgown set off by a diamante tiara and matching gold earrings and necklace. ‘She looked fantastic that night,’ recalled one admirer. 
The date was 2001. It was possibly the last time she received such a compliment. Shortly afterwards, at the age of 17, she converted to Islam and began wearing a jilbab, the long flowing robe that covers everything but the hands and face.
This is the story of what happened to her; how, in the space of little more than a decade, the glamorous young lady you see in the photograph became the world’s most wanted female terrorist, a chain of events that culminated in the Nairobi massacre where more than 60 civilians lost their lives.
We still do not know if Lewthwaite, 29, was the ‘white woman’ survivors say they saw with an AK-47 in one hand and a grenade in the other, or if she is among the dead hostage-takers.
British security officials have yet to receive confirmation from the Kenyan authorities of her role in the attack.
This week, Interpol issued an international arrest warrant, flagged with a high-priority ‘Red Notice’, for her in connection with a string of other terrorist outrages over the past two years across the Horn of Africa, where she is known as the ‘white sister’ or the ‘White Widow’.
What is indisputable is that she has blood on her hands. Lewthwaite, who was married to one of the 7/7 bombers, has already been identified as a main recruiter for Al Qaeda in East Africa and is an official spokesman for Al Shabaab, the terror group behind the Nairobi atrocity.
In the wake of 7/7, when her husband Jermaine Lindsay blew himself up along with 26 passengers on a Tube train near King’s Cross Station in London in 2005, she portrayed herself as another victim of the tragedy. ‘Abhorrent,’ she called it.
She had no knowledge, she said, of his murderous plans, and dreaded the day she would have to tell her own children ‘what their father did’. 
How cynically empty these protestations of innocence seem now. For our inquiries in her home town of Aylesbury in Buckinghamshire over the past week suggest the marriage of Samantha and Jermaine three years earlier was a union of two already poisoned minds.

Yet, Samantha Lewthwaite’s upbringing, at least to begin with, could not have been a less likely breeding ground for anti-Western extremism.
She was born in 1983, the youngest of three children, in Banbridge, County Down. It says on her birth certificate that her father was a lorry driver. 
He is also a former soldier, who served in Northern Ireland during the Seventies at the height of the Troubles. His regiment, the 9/12 Royal Lancers, was stationed in Omagh, close to the scene where the Real IRA slaughtered 29 people in 1998.
Lewthwaite, who came form second generation Irish-Catholic stock, married and Jamaican-born carpet fitter Lindsay Jermain when she was just 18
Lewthwaite, who came form second generation Irish-Catholic stock, married and Jamaican-born carpet fitter Lindsay Jermain when she was just 18
Could there be a more chilling betrayal of the family’s proud military past (Samantha Lewthwaite’s paternal grandfather was also in the Armed Forces) than the revelations emerging from Kenya about the ‘White Widow’ and her hate-filled Al Shabaab associates?
The Lewthwaites moved from Northern Ireland to Buckinghamshire in the early Nineties. 
Aylesbury has a small but thriving Muslim community; the house where the young Samantha grew up was just half a mile from the mosque.
When she was 11, her parents split up, an event that left her devastated. In the aftermath, it seems she was drawn to the strong family ethic of the Muslims who lived around her.
Childhood friends remembered how she spent a couple of summers when she was 11 and 12 ‘hanging around’ with a mixed group of Muslim and white youngsters in the town’s Alfred Rose Memorial Park.
It was here that she developed a crush on a Muslim boy, three or four years older than her. Her feelings were not reciprocated.
‘She lived in an area with a lot of Muslims. I think that really influenced her,’ said a friend who knew her throughout her teenage years at the nearby Grange secondary school and into adulthood.
These early experiences developed into an obsession with Islam, an obsession that was witnessed first hand by that friend, who was also white and had a Muslim boyfriend.
That young woman became pregnant by him when she was 17, and they had a second child four years later. Her boyfriend later served time in prison. The two are no longer together and she spoke to the Mail on condition of anonymity.
The friend revealed how she and Samantha Lewthwaite attended gatherings where Muslim preachers would warn them to ‘stay away from kufars’ (non-Muslims).
‘She was always much better than me at learning Arabic and reciting the surahs [chapters of the Koran],’ said the friend.

Of the 2.7 million Muslims in Britain, an estimated 78,000 are converts, and about a third of that total are white women.
Not long after Lewthwaite’s conversion, in September, 2002 — a year after the 9/11 attacks in New York — she  enrolled on a degree course in politics and religions at the School of Oriental and African Studies (SOAS) in London.
She dropped out after two months.

A university spokesman said it is unlikely ‘that her time here had any influence on her beliefs’.  But SOAS has attracted controversy for giving a platform to Islamic extremists and, like many campuses in Britain, it is seen as a fertile recruiting ground for Islamic groups such as Hizb ut-Tahrir (HuT), which encourages the radicalisation of young Muslims and has acted as a conduit  to more hardline organisations.
Of the 126 people convicted of terrorist activity in Britain between 1999 and 2009, more than a quarter had studied at a British university, according to a recent study. 
Lewthwaite will now be added to that statistic, no matter how fleeting her time at SOAS.
It was during this time, in fact, that she met Jermaine Lindsay online, in an Islamic chatroom. The couple progressed to speaking on the phone and exchanging photographs.
They met face-to-face for the first time at a Stop The War march in London in 2002. Just weeks later, in October, the two were married by a Muslim elder. They adopted the names Asmantara and Jamal.
